Output d89ba206629f7d2bfd20f6ad575cdce963ea77cd43c8f98a07cb7d87b656c639:0

value
11076939
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ef854be93fb0dadcdcc511f426c791c5fb0fc42c OP_EQUALVERIFY OP_CHECKSIG
address
1NqUBTFX5hLVHjPT68gYaT4LkjNyHsEUpf
transaction
d89ba206629f7d2bfd20f6ad575cdce963ea77cd43c8f98a07cb7d87b656c639
confirmations
307461
spent
true